Two stray dogs reported at intersection in BillingsBillings MT

audio iconOther Non-Crime Event
N 25th St & 10th Ave N, Billings, MT 59101

Two stray dogs were reported near 10th Avenue North and North 25th Street in Billings. One black dog might have been injured. The owner was found and the call was canceled.
